Quote:
Originally Posted by Zonda View Post
Thought it had special Porsche brakes?
It does but Porsche doesn't advertise the fact that the Ceramic brake technology which is used in modern applications (997, 996 and Carrera GT) is made by a German company "SGL". SGL also provides the ceramic brakes found on the Brabus EV12 and CLS V12 Rocket.

I can't 100% confirm it but i had heard Mercedes-AMG is using Brembo's brakes, can anyone confirm this..?

Slightly off topic, but Porsche also has eight suppliers for their carbon fibre parts.
